I'm not sure where you're looking sc50, but HUX is much closer to Zipo than OAX. I would only recommend renting a car to people familar with driving in 3rd world countries and not in a hurry. Although this would allow you to see the archeological ruins near OAX. Do you know you have to get over to the far right and stop before you can turn left in Mexico? I've driven as far as Puerto Vallarto from Calif. and back and I would not drive at night in Mexico because the roads become walkways for people and herds of farm animals at night. There were no beach rental chairs or umbrellas 4 years ago so we took a bus to Pochutla & bought some. Pochutla's close but not very big. Zipo's tiny with a main st. only about 4 blocks long that was part dirt then. This is not a typical resort town. Ask all the questions you want. It's making us want to go again.
